Overview

The McIntosh MT2 Precision Turntable combines the latest in turntable technology and design to deliver both superb performance and accurate playback. The MT2 is a great way to upgrade your home audio system to play vinyl albums. A full complement of features allows for all recordings to be reproduced with flawless realism. Its advanced electronic and mechanical design will give you many years of smooth, trouble-free operation. A subtle green glow emanates from under the platter and the outside edges of the plinth for a touch of refined ambiance.

The MT2 plays both 33-1/3 and 45 rpm records. It’s virtually ready to use out of the box with just a few setup steps to complete and then you’ll be enjoying your vinyl in no time.

The MT2 comes with a Sumiko Moonstone cartridge, a next-gen moving magnet phono pickup. The Moonstone phono cartridge is dressed to impress. It has low moving-mass and output, and is topped off with their listen-tested 0.3 x 0.7 mil elliptical diamond. Moonstone transcribes sonic imagery with weight, richness, depth, and keenly realistic texture. The sonic image is suspended and well-controlled over a nearly-absent noise floor, providing fantastic clarity without etch nor confusion.

The tonearm is constructed from dural-aluminum with special damping materials and is light weight yet highly rigid. The noise free vertical bearings feature two precision ceramic surfaces with damping fluid; the horizontal bearing is a gimballed sapphire design.

The belt driven, solid black outer platter is made from a special dynamically balanced polyoxymethylene (POM) and is over 1” thick. This heftiness helps to both resist and absorb external vibrations that can cause noise during playback; its large mass also provides the perfect flywheel action for stable playback speed. The inner platter is made of CNC-precision milled aluminum. The platters rotate on a polished and tempered steel shaft in a sintered bronze bushing.

The DC motor is driven by an external voltage-stabilized power supply and is completely decoupled from the chassis, isolating your records from any mechanical interference. Its sturdy plinth has a resonance optimized and highly compressed wood base with black lacquer finish, while the top and middle acrylic plates help absorb unwanted vibrations.
